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| クロキンパラ | Brown Slender Toad |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(動物) | Animalia (動物)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(脊索動物) | Chordata (脊索動物) |
| Class | Aves (鳥類) | Amphibia (両生類) |
| Order | Passeriformes (スズメ目) | Anura (カエル) |
| Family | Estrildidae | Bufonidae |
| Genus | Lonchura | Ansonia |
| Species | Lonchura stygia | Ansonia leptopus |
